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Crenulate Astarte | Markhor |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Mollusca (Mollusks)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Bivalvia (Bivalvia)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Carditida (Carditida) | Artiodactyla (Even-toed Ungulates) |
| Family | Astartidae | Bovidae (Bovids) |
| Genus | Astarte | Capra |
| Species | Astarte crenata | Capra falconeri |
